麦格理上调普拉达(1913.HK)目标价至30.4港元维持“跑赢大市”评级
麦格理发表研究报告,维持普拉达(01913.HK)“跑赢大市”投资评级,目标价由原来的27港元上调至30.4港元。公司上半年收入按年增长2%,息税前利润(EBIT)下跌13%至约1.5亿欧元,胜该行预期25%,惟符市场预期。该行欣赏管理层致力于减少促销,以及理顺批发渠道,相信这些措施将会为公司2020年的全面复苏铺路。

报告称,在7月的数据中,除了香港(对集团零售销售占比5%)外,普拉达其他地区均维持与6月相似的势头。至於在批发方面,预期相关表现将会在今年下半年录双位数增长。该行又认为,由于非减价产品的销售改善以及批发的贡献减少,公司的毛利率将会在下半年上升至72.6%。
该行又指,普拉达并不打算以店铺扩张为目标,而是透过将商店改造及搬迁来提升店铺效益。另外,麦格理将其2019至2021年各年的纯利预测分别下调5%、16%及20%。
